Amit Shah to launch NAFED's auction portal 'NAFEX.in'
Published: Jun 23, 2026

NEW DELHI, JUN 23, 2026: UNION Home Minister and Minister of Cooperation Amit Shah will launch NAFED's auction portal 'NAFEX.in' today, at Atal Akshay Urja Bhawan, New Delhi. Union Minister of Agriculture and Farmers Welfare Shivraj Singh Chouhan will also attend the programme. Chairman, NAFED Jethabhai Ahir, Managing Director, NAFED Deepak Agarwal and senior officials will also be present on the occasion.
During the programme, Amit Shah will launch several important digital and farmer-centric initiatives of NAFED. These include NAFED-KALYAN scholarship for children of farmers, DRISHTI portal for inventory management of pulses and oilseeds, ERP portal for strengthening enterprise resource planning, and the auction portal NAFEX.in. A live registration demonstration on the auction portal and launch of auction process will also be held during the programme.
The launch of NAFEX.in is an important step towards strengthening transparency, efficiency and ease of operations in the auction process. The portal is expected to provide a digital platform for streamlining auction-related activities and enhancing the overall functioning of NAFED in the interest of farmers, member institutions and stakeholders.
On the occasion, the Union Home Minister and Minister of Cooperation will also distribute NAFED-KALYAN scholarship cheques to children of farmers. The initiative reflects NAFED's commitment towards farmer welfare and supporting the education of farmers' children.
After the launch programme, Amit Shah will meet members of NAFED's Board of Directors. During the meeting, a presentation will be made by NAFED on its activities and progress, including action taken on the directions given by the Union Minister during his previous visit and on the future roadmap of NAFED.
